The nearest airport is Sir Seewoosagur Ramgoolam International Airport (MRU), about a 1-hour drive to Grand River South East.
Choose from nearby eco-lodges, boutique resorts, or charming guesthouses along the Southeast coast of Mauritius for a restful stay.
Pair your waterfall trip with hiking at Bras d’Eau National Park, beach time at Belle Mare, or cultural visits to Mahebourg’s local markets.
